No proof I was involved in Crashgate - Briatore

Flavio Briatore says he has it in writing that he was not involved in the Singapore Crashgate scandal in 2008. As team principal at the time, Briatore was banned from Formula One for life after his Renault driver Nelson Piquet Jnr deliberately crashed in order to help team-mate Fernando Alonso win the race. Briatore later got the ban reduced on appeal and - even though he has not returned to the sport since - he told F1 Racing in an extensive interview that his successful appeal proved he had no involvement.
